## Artifact Signing — SDK Parity Notes (Weekly Sync)

Kestrel SDK for Android reached parity with the Swift client this sprint: offline queueing, batched telemetry, and retry semantics now match. Both SDKs ship as signed artifacts from the same pipeline. Remaining gap: background sync throttling, targeted next sprint. Verify both release bundles before tagging. Both artifacts validate against the shared signing key below.

signing key of kawig-fafog = bky19_6Fypv1qws7J8qJtaYjX

Squatwatch on-call: if the typo-squatting scanner alert fires, first check whether the registry mirror sync completed — a stale popularity index causes a burst of false positives that looks identical to a real campaign. Confirm the index timestamp is under six hours old before escalating. If flags are genuine, quarantine the packages via the admin console, notify the registry team, and open an incident doc. Do not purge the quarantine queue; legal review needs the artifacts. Record the scanner build using the token below.

session token of kagup-hahaf = htk3_2b8

Ticket: FRESH-2281 — Locker access creds expired

Hey, flagging this before Thursday's release: the SpinCycle laundry-locker unlock flow started failing in staging because the credential for the internal LatchGrid service expired over the weekend. Unlock requests return 401 and users would be stuck staring at a locked door. I've minted a replacement — please bake it into the release config before cutting the build. New key below.

API key for bageg-kajef: vxb2-ss

Step 4: Provision the Hallward audio-guide backend. The app serves exhibit narration for the Verlaine Museum's Echotour client. Confirm TLS termination at the edge proxy and that tour-manifest endpoints require signed requests. Rotate the signing secret before each seasonal exhibit launch. In deploy/.env.production, the signing secret must appear on its own line, directly below this sentence.

sealed setting: LEDGER_TOKEN20=6148d35bbb480b0ab79e